Chirchira Census 2011: Key Statistics and Insights
As per the 2011 Census, Chirchira Village has a population of 1.31 k (1,313) with 669 (669) males and 644 (644) females.The sex ratio in Chirchira is 963, indicating an above-average ratio compared to the national average of 943 .
Child Population (Age group 0-6 years) of Chirchira Village is 173 (173) which is 13.18% of Chirchira Village overall population, Child sex Ratio of Chirchira Village is 881 females for every 1000 males.
Note : In the 2011 Census, Chirchira village is listed as part of the Keolari Subdistrict (Tahsil) of the Seoni District in the state of MADHYA PRADESH in INDIA.

Chirchira Literacy Rate
Chirchira Village has a literacy rate of 73.86% which is higher than national average of 72.98%, The Male literacy rate of Chirchira Village is 81.11 higher than national average of 80.88%, The Female literacy rate of Chirchira Village is 66.43 higher than national average of 64.63%.

Chirchira Scheduled Castes (SC) Population
Scheduled Castes(SC) Population in Chirchira Village is 105 (105) with 53 (53) males and 52 (52) females, which is 8% of Chirchira Village overall population. The Sex Ratio among Scheduled Caste is 982 females for every 1000 males.
Chirchira Scheduled Tribes (ST) Population
Scheduled Tribes(ST) Population in Chirchira Village is 187 (187) with 93 (93) males and 94 (94) females, which is 14.24% of Chirchira Village overall population. The Sex Ratio among Scheduled Tribes is 1011 females for every 1000 males.
